Dr Phillipa McDonnell is an architectural paint researcher with over a decade’s experience in the research and analysis of historic paints and finishes, including wallpaper.
As a conservator and research fellow, Phillipa leads and undertakes practice and research-focused projects, as well as and the development and delivery of CPD and educational outreach.
Phillipa has contributed to the development of EU standards and global guidelines for architectural finishes research. Her doctoral research, Architectural Paint in Britain, 1830–1905, examined nineteenth-century paint manufacture through the combined study of archival sources and material evidence.
